Top Definition
When one places one's testicles in another person's eyes sockets like the arabian eye glasses only in this variation the one administering it has his anus on the mouth of the recipient and passes wind on/in their mouth
I gave the arabian deathmask to her and vomiting ensued
by Mongie March 28, 2005
when you put your saggin balls in someones eyes and turn to where your dirrty little asshole is facing the guys mout and fart in his mouth
i gave some bum on the street that was dead b/c he had been run over a zesty arabian deathamsk
by austin gonzales April 01, 2005
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.